Pearson elected to chair United Tribes board17 February 2007

BISMARCK (UTN) - Myra Pearson, chair of the Spirit Lake Nation, Fort Totten, ND, was elected board chairperson of United Tribes Technical College at a meeting February 16. The board governs operations of the college in Bismarck that serves over 1,000 students annually.
Pearson succeeds Tex G. Hall, former chair of the Mandan-Hidatsa-Arikara Nation, and also assumes leadership of United Tribes of North Dakota, an association of the five tribal nations located in the state in whole or in part.
The member tribes are: Mandan-Hidatsa-Arikara Nation, Sisseton-Wahpeton Oyate, Spirit Lake Nation, Standing Rock Sioux Tribe, and Turtle Mountain Band of Chippewa.
Jim Baker, District 1 councilman of the Turtle Mountain Band of Chippewa, Belcourt, ND, was elected vice-chair.
Marcus Wells Jr., chairman of the Mandan-Hidatsa-Arikara Nation, New Town, ND, was elected secretary-treasurer.
